Chakrata, a serene hill station in Uttarakhand, is an offbeat destination known for its mesmerizing landscapes, rich biodiversity, and adventure-filled experiences. Situated at an elevation of about 2,118 meters above sea level, Chakrata is an ideal getaway for nature lovers, trekkers, and those seeking solitude away from crowded tourist destinations. 2. Tiger Falls – A Majestic Waterfall

One of the most famous attractions in Chakrata is Tiger Falls, a magnificent cascade that plunges from a height of about 312 feet. Surrounded by dense forests, the falls offer a tranquil environment, perfect for nature lovers and photographers. A short trek through the jungle leads to the waterfall, where visitors can take a refreshing dip in the cool waters.

4. Deoban – A Birdwatcher’s Paradise

Deoban, located about 13 km from Chakrata, is a dense forest area offering panoramic views of the Himalayan peaks. It is a paradise for birdwatchers and nature lovers, with various bird species such as Himalayan Monal, Black Eagle, and White-Capped Redstart being commonly spotted. The serene environment and scenic landscapes make it an excellent spot for photography and meditation.

5. Rich Cultural Heritage and Tribal Life

Chakrata is home to the Jaunsari tribe, which has preserved its unique traditions and customs over the centuries. Visitors can experience their vibrant culture, traditional attire, and folk dances. The local handicrafts and wooden artifacts made by the tribe also serve as great souvenirs.

6. Mundali – A Hidden Skiing Destination

Mundali, located near Chakrata, is an emerging skiing destination in Uttarakhand. With its snow-covered slopes during the winter season, it offers an exciting experience for skiing enthusiasts. Since it is less crowded than other ski resorts like Auli, it provides a more peaceful and immersive experience.

8. Lakhamandal – A Mythological Site

Lakhamandal, about 100 km from Chakrata, is an important archaeological and mythological site associated with the Mahabharata. It is believed to be the place where the Pandavas built a wax house to escape their enemies.Chakrata in Uttarakhand a Hidden Gem The site contains ancient Shiva temples and beautiful stone carvings, making it a must-visit for history buffs and spiritual seekers.

10. How to Reach Chakrata

  • By Air: The nearest airport is Jolly Grant Airport in Dehradun (113 km away).
  • By Train: The nearest railway station is Dehradun (92 km away), well connected to major cities.

Local Cuisine in Chakrata in Uttarakhand

While visiting Chakrata in Uttarakhand, don’t miss out on the delicious local cuisine. Some must-try dishes include:

  • Aloo Ke Gutke – A popular dish made with spiced potatoes.
  • Kafuli – A traditional dish made with spinach and fenugreek leaves.
  • Bal Mithai – A sweet delicacy of Uttarakhand.

Travel Tips for Chakrata in Uttarakhand

  • Carry Warm Clothes: Even during summers, the nights in Chakrata in Uttarakhand can be chilly.
  • Cash is King: ATM facilities are limited, so carry enough cash.
  • Travel Light: If planning to trek, keep your luggage minimal.
  • Stay Hydrated: High-altitude locations can cause dehydration; drink plenty of water.
